在Vue3中导出Excel文件可以通过多种方式实现,常见的方法包括使用xlsx库结合file-saver库进行前端导出,或者通过调用后端接口进行导出。 方法一:前端直接导出 安装依赖: bash npm install xlsx file-saver 引入依赖: javascript import * as XLSX from 'xlsx'; import { saveAs } from 'file-saver'; 实现导出功...
1、下载插件 npm install xlsx –save npm install xlsx-style-vite –save npm install file-saver -save 主要Excel操作: wb"!cols" 行操作 wb"!rows" 列操作 wb"!merges三" 合并单元格 2、在外部文件夹中定义js文件,在js文件中写入Excel导入方法(抛出“文件名”和“节点Dom”) 1 2 3 4 5 6 7 8 ...
letworkSheet = XLSX.utils.json_to_sheet(newTable) // 3 workSheet添加到workbook中 XLSX.utils.book_append_sheet(workbook, workSheet); // 4 下载Excel XLSX.writeFile(workbook,'信息表.xlsx', { bookType:'xlsx' }) } 四、导入Excel 4.1 核心api ①cosnt fileReader= new FileReader() Web 应用程序...
// 导入依赖 import FileSaver from 'file-saver'; import XLSX from 'xlsx'; /** * 导出Exce...
这里上传识别交给后端处理了,菜鸟做的就是查看详情的是时候可把表单展示的数据导出成 excel 文件就行! 安装插件 npm i xlsx npm install -S file-saver 封装组件 -- Export2Excel.js(多表) 菜鸟的需求是要一个 excel 包含多个表,所以菜鸟对其进行了优化: ...
简介: vue3导出excel表格(包括导出图片) 一、只导出数据(不包括图片) 安装依赖:npm install xlsx --save import * as XLSX from "xlsx"; 导出 我这里直接使用接口了 const tableData = ref([]); //用来存放导出的数据 const onBatchExport = () => { axios({ url: "/pcapi/Redeem/index", //...
一、Vue3 常规写法 安装xlsx库 首先,你需要安装xlsx库。使用以下命令进行安装: npm install xlsx 导入函数 在Vue组件中,导入所需的函数: import { writeFile } from 'xlsx'; 创建模拟数据 创建一个函数来生成Excel文件的数据。这个函数应该返回一个二维数组,其中每一个嵌套的数组代表Excel文件中的一行数据。
excel文件导出功能主要是用于数据的统计方面,因此使用Vue开发后台管理系统的朋友可以来看我的记录。希望巩固自己的同时也能够方便大家。 使用的npm包 file-saver ---用于将导出的excel文件保存至本地的一个模块 xlsx ---极其强大,用于编写和解析excel。要详细了解https://docs.sheetjs.com/#sheetjs-js-xlsx附上文档...
Vue3将数据导出为Excel—公司偷学技术的第1天 有一个任务要求是这样的,将抓取到的数据展示在页面之后,可以点击按钮导出问Excel文件。 然后我翻项目原先的代码,也有类似的功能,并且导出之后网络图片也能够保存下来。 用到了js-table2excel 第一步安装 npm install js-table2excel 第二步引入 import table2excel ...
树形结构数据导出为excel实例 导出函数 点击查看代码 //树形数据导出为excelconstflattenTreeData=(data:any[])=> {letresult: {'任务名称':any;'发布人':string;'执行人':string;'任务状态':string;'层级':string;'进度':string; }[] = [];constrecurse= (node: { day_taskname:string; children:any[...